How does LotteryStream Toolbar work?

The suspicious LotteryStream Toolbar is compatible with the most popular browsers (Chrome, Firefox, and IE), and users can install it from lotterystream.com. The interface of this website is identical to the ones representing InternetSpeedUtility Toolbar, ProductivityBoss Toolbar, and other infamous Mindspark Interactive Network toolbars. Even though we have created separate removal guides for these threats, it is most likely that you will be able to delete them using the removal tips within this report. Unfortunately, it is very likely that you will need to delete LotteryStream Toolbar along with other toolbars from the same faction. Even though these extensions are not offered together when installing them from official sites, they could be bundled by the distributor promoting Mindspark software. Depending on the distributor, LotteryStream Toolbar could be offered along with adware, PUPs, and dangerous computer infections.

LotteryStream Toolbar is considered to be annoying because it can showcase flashy pop-ups promoting the services that are already promoted via the toolbar itself. On top of that, this toolbar installs tracking cookies, and not all computer users are comfortable with them. If you remove LotteryStream Toolbar web cookies, it is unlikely that the services provided will worsen. However, if you delete the cookies associated with Ask Search, your web browsing experience might change. Ask Search is always offered along with LotteryStream Toolbar, but users are not obliged to install it. If you do install it, you must beware of the sponsored links because they might route you to unreliable or useless, time-wasting sites.

Remove LotteryStream Toolbar

Remove from Windows XP:

  1. Open the Start menu and click Control Panel.
  2. Double-click Add or Remove Programs.
  3. Remove the undesirable application.

Remove from Windows Vista/Windows 7:

  1. Click the Windows logo on the Taskbar.
  2. Open Control Panel and click Uninstall a program.
  3. Right-click the application you wish to delete and click Uninstall.

Remove from Windows 8/Windows 8.1:

  1. Open the Charm bar in Metro UI.
  2. Click Search and, using it, open Uninstall a program.
  3. Right-click the application you wish to delete and click Uninstall.

Delete from browsers

Delete from Mozilla Firefox:

  1. Launch the browser, simultaneously tap Alt+T, and select Options.
  2. Move to the General menu and find the Home Page.
  3. Change/remove the URL.
  4. In the Search menu set a new default search engine.
  5. Remove the undesirable search provider.

Delete from Internet Explorer:

  1. Launch the browser and simultaneously tap Alt+T.
  2. Select Manage Add-ons and move to Search Providers.
  3. Remove the undesirable search provider and hit Close.
  4. Tap Alt+T again and select Internet Options.
  5. Click the General tab and find the Home Page.
  6. Overwrite/remove the URL and click OK.

Delete from Google Chrome:

  1. Launch the browser and simultaneously tap Alt+F.
  2. Select Settings and go to On Startup.
  3. Select Open a specific page or set of pages and click Set pages.
  4. Overwrite/remove the undesirable URL and click OK.
  5. Go to Appearance and select Show Home button.
  6. Click Change and repeat step 4.
  7. Move to Search and click Manage search engines…
  8. Set a new default search provider.
  9. Click X on the URL of the undesirable provider and click Done.
